Electrodiagnosis of carpal tunnel syndrome.
نویسنده
چکیده
This article discusses the historical aspects related to the understanding of carpal tunnel syndrome (CTS) and its diagnosis, highlighting observations about this disease that have yet to be challenged. This is followed by a discussion regarding the use of electrodiagnostic testing as a diagnostic tool for CTS, as well as the author's approach to making the diagnosis of CTS. Finally, conclusions about future directions in the diagnosis and treatment of this disorder are presented.

Electrodiagnosis of the carpal tunnel syndrome.
In the carpal tunnel syndrome median nerve motor conduction may be delayed below the wrist, while the motor nerve fibre conduction velocity above-the wrist may be relatively unaffected (Carpendale, 1956; Simpson, 1956). متن کاملUlnar tunnel syndrome.
Ulnar neuropathy at or distal to the wrist, the so-called ulnar tunnel syndrome, is an uncommon but well-described condition. However, diagnosis of ulnar tunnel syndrome can be difficult.
